Texans WR Braxton Miller improving each week

Related Topics: Wide receiver, Braxton Miller

The transition to wide receiver hasn't always been a smooth one for former Ohio State quarterback Braxton Miller.

The former Big Ten Conference Offensive Player of the Year had a lot to learn about the nuances of the position and was inactive for a few games this season.

Lately, though, Miller is starting to find his stride and looking comfortable at wide receiver.

Before he suffered what's believed to be a relatively mild concussion during a punt return, Miller caught a career-long 57-yard pass Sunday against the Tennessee Titans. He finished with four catches for a career-high 71 yards.
